Clusterscope

Clusterscope is a CLI and python library to extract information from HPC Clusters and Jobs.

Check out our Website for Getting Started and Documentation.

Install from pypi

$ pip install clusterscope

You can use it as a python library:

$ python
>>> import clusterscope
>>> clusterscope.cluster()
'<your-cluster-name>'

You can also use it as a CLI:

$ cscope
Usage: cscope [OPTIONS] COMMAND [ARGS]...

  Command-line tool to query Slurm cluster information.

Options:
  --help  Show this message and exit.

Commands:
  aws        Check if running on AWS and show NCCL settings.
  check-gpu  Check if a specific GPU type exists.
  cpus       Show CPU counts per node.
  gpus       Show GPU information.
  info       Show basic cluster information.
  job-gen    Generate job requirements for different job types.
  mem        Show memory information per node.
  version    Show the version of clusterscope.
